Market Vaasan & Vaasan is the second largest crispbread manufacturer in the world and Finn Crisp crispbreads and thin crisps have been for decades well-established and recognized worldwide. Vaasan & Vaasan exports crispbreads manufactured in Finland to some forty countries globally. The company’s major export markets are the Nordic countries, Germany, the US, Russia and the UK. It is one of the most well-known Finnish food brands in the world since approx. 75% of the total crispbread production of Vaasan & Vaasan is exported globally i.e. 60 million Finn Crisp consumer packs, and it is estimated that the Finn Crisp branded products are sold in over 50,000 outlets worldwide. The largest crispbread consumption is in the Nordic countries, which have long traditions and heritage of crispbread. It is an everyday enjoyment offering a tasty and healthy bread alternative. Per capita consumption is highest in the Nordic countries. The average consumption in Finland is about two kilos per capita whilst the consumption in the world’s largest crispbread market, Sweden, is about four kilos per capita.

History The Vaasan & Vaasan Group’s 150-year history can be traced back to 1849, when the first steam mill was established in the city of Vaasa. Bread-making, both fresh and crispbread, was added to the mill operations in 1904 and would become the sole focus in 1990, when milling was given up completely. Finn Crisp

thin crisps were first launched in 1952, the same year of the Helsinki Summer Olympic Games, with Scandinavia being its main market. Today Vaasan & Vaasan is the largest producer of thin crisps and the world’s second largest producer of crispbreads with over 100 years experience in crispbread baking. Crispbread is a traditional bread product, favoured in Northern Europe in particular. Earlier, when industrially produced bread was

scarce, long shelf-life made crispbread popular. Home-baked bread had to last a long time and was therefore baked in large quantities at a time. Product Today many more attributes of the crispbread determine its popularity. In Northern Europe it experiences a new coming: there is an abundance of taste varieties and textures available and crispbread is a popular snack between meals. It is also used as a supplement for any meal, replacing fresh bread, and even has its own place on the cheese platter. With a dip

sauce, crispbread becomes an hors-d’oeuvre or a snack, much more fibrous and healthy and far less fatty than most equivalent alternatives. The current Western diet contains too little fibre. Products such as Finn Crisp, which are made from wholegrain, are an excellent source. The numerous scientific studies that support the health benefits of rye and fibre now contribute towards an increasing consumption of crispbread on many markets, old and new, especially among people with an active interest in well-being and health.

The Finn Crisp dry baked goods product family includes thin crisps, round and rectangular crispbreads and cereal cakes. The range is now being extended with new additions in the form of crackers and crisprolls. These new product types strengthen position of Finn Crisp as a leading Finnish food brand not only in the crispbreads but also in the whole dry baked goods category.

Things you didn’t know ABOUT… Finn Crisp • Vaasan & Vaasan is Finland’s third oldest food manufacturing company founded in 1849 in the city of Vaasa. • Crispbread has been produced since 1904. • Only six slices of Finn Crisp wholegrain rye crispbread provides half the daily recommended fibre intake. www.finncrisp.com
